Quote Originally Posted by Snowflake

atari "amidar"'s rules contradict. it says use B (which for most games is easy setting but not this one) it then says "5 warriors slow speed" which would require game A not B.

https://www.twingalaxies.com/game/amidar/atari-2600-vcs

fixing this is extra tough, cause the oldest scores came from a time when atari games could be on easiest, so presumably "game A 5 warriors slow speed was correct", but all tgsap subms use game B

one way or the other the contradiction needs to be resolved, including the contradicting precedents. My suggestion is users choice. The oldest scores were likely on easier settings, so people going for lower scores is most fair to keep low. At the same time, the lower setting makes no difference after the first 3 levels, so allowing the easier setting doesnt really make any difference at all to top players and is therefore also fair to them.

tagging @kermit73 and @Garrett Holland since they both submitted high scores under the harder setting and so they should have input

If we're changing the rules, my vote is "user choice". The track is effectively a marathon, so for any record performance played on either difficulty setting, most boards will be played with 6 enemies moving at their top speed.

For any player using a patttern, you could argue that difficulty "A" is slightly harder since you have to play more boards early in the game where the pattern doesn't work optimally. The early boards take a longer to complete (perhaps 30-60 seconds longer) and the scoring potential is reduced by about 100 points per board while there are only 5 enemies (one less chicken to catch).

The net effect is playing on "A" takes perhaps 10 minutes longer to earn the same score that could be achieved playing on "B". Considering that games with 6-figure scoring take hours to complete (my scoring rate is approx. 60k per hour), I don't believe this difference warrants creating a separate track and trying to sort out where to put all existing scores. Allowing the player to choose the difficulty seems like a good solution.
